Everyone has the right to protect their own life. Everyone has the duty to protect the lives of others. To move from the theory of the Law to action, one must be mentally prepared and physically capable of facing aggression when the time comes. A possibility that no one should rule out. With its clear, methodical, and realistic presentation, this book, more relevant than ever, is a source of technical repertoires found in many combat-defense systems taught in Martial Arts dojos or used by security professionals. Integrating the best of Jujitsu, Tai-jitsu, Aikijitsu, Judo, and Karate, as well as the modern fundamentals of the author’s ‘‘Tengu’’ concept, it aims to guide the reader in their progression in self-defense skills by offering them a wide choice of techniques and responsible tactical responses, always in compliance with the legal framework. This practical, extensively illustrated guide is a database accessible to eve- ryone, whether beginners or already practicing Martial Arts or combat sports.
